Roger Rovira is a UI Lead Developer with 13 years of experience blending frontend engineering, delivery leadership, and a strong scientific background in atmospheric physics. Based in Barcelona, he has led and shipped bespoke financial-sector interfaces at Adaptive while previously contributing to ML-focused work at Abzu and long-term meteorological systems at the Servei Meteorològic de Catalunya. He excels at translating complex scientific models into interactive, user-centric web applications and often bridges product, research, and engineering teams. His background in meteorology and Horizon 2020 project training gives him a rare mix of domain expertise and project management rigor. Comfortable alternating between hands-on coding and delivery responsibilities, he brings attention to reproducibility and data-driven UI choices. Outside work he maps meteorological data and enjoys turning geospatial insight into intuitive interfaces.
